Best time to go to Denbigh

The best time to visit Denbigh can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Denbigh falls in July, when visitor numbers are high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Denbigh falls in January, visitor numbers are low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January14.9°F (-9.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yLowAverage
February17.1°F (-8.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
March27.5°F (-2.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yLowSlightly Low
April41.0°F (5.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
May55.2°F (12.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ageSlightly Low
June63.3°F (17.4°C)Light RainMostly SunnyHighSlightly High
July69.3°F (20.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nyHighAverage
August67.1°F (19.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yHighSlightly High
September59.9°F (15.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
October47.8°F (8.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
November35.1°F (1.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udyLowAverage
December23.7°F (-4.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ly High

What is the best area to stay in Denbigh?
The best area to stay in Denbigh is within the village centre, particularly around the intersection of Highway 41 and Denbigh Road.

This small, rural village is the main hub for visitors to the surrounding Denbigh area. You'll find the general store, a petrol station, and the local community centre here. The layout is quite simple, with most amenities clustered along these two main roads, making it easy to navigate.

For families, staying in or very close to the village centre is ideal. It provides convenient access to basic supplies and the local park, which often has play equipment for children. The proximity to essential services makes planning days out to the surrounding lakes and natural areas much simpler.

Couples looking for a quiet retreat will also appreciate the village centre's location.
When is the best time to go to Denbigh?
The best time to go to Denbigh, Ontario, is during the summer months from June to August, or in early autumn in September and October.

Summer offers the warmest weather, with average daily temperatures around 20-25°C, making it ideal for outdoor activities. The lakes are superb for swimming, fishing, and boating, and the surrounding provincial parks are fully accessible for hiking and wildlife spotting. This season is particularly good for families looking for a classic Canadian cottage country experience, with plenty of opportunities for water sports and exploring nature.

Early autumn provides a different but equally appealing experience. The weather remains pleasant, typically around 10-18°C, and the area is renowned for its spectacular fall foliage. The forests transform into a stunning display of reds, oranges, and yellows, making it a prime time for scenic drives, hiking, and photography.
